Órmos Agrapidiás
Órmos Agrapidiás is a bay in Ionian Islands, Greece. Órmos Agrapidiás is situated nearby to the village Antipaxos, as well as near the locality Tranakátika.Places in the Area
Nearby places include Gaios.

Gaios is the main port on Paxos, the smallest of the seven principal Ionian Islands, in Greece. Gaios is situated on the east coast of the island. It is named after a homonymous pupil of Paul the Apostle, who brought Christianity to the island. Gaios is situated 6 km northwest of Órmos Agrapidiás.
